Mini hotel in Sutomore

Two-storey house of 144 m2 with apartments

Plot 132 m2
The house is surrounded by greenery, which creates comfort and silence
On the first floor there are three rooms, two kitchens, two bathrooms.
On the second floor there are four rooms, two bathrooms.
The house is fully furnished.

Reservoir for water.
View of the sea and mountains.

Distance to the sea 600 meters.

Good layout for tourists - above the railway and bus station

Banks in Montenegro finance 50–70% of the property value for non-residents with rates of 3–5% for 20–30 years. A life insurance policy and a 30–40% down payment are usually required. Terms and programs vary by city and bank.
Expected expenses: transfer tax 0–15%, registration 0.5–2%, notary 0.5–1.5%, agent commission 0–3%. In total 2–20% on top of the purchase price. Exact rates depend on region, property type and programs.
A title search at the land registry of Montenegro takes 10–15 business days. You receive ownership, encumbrance and tax clearance certificates. Documents are translated and reviewed by a lawyer before signing.
